Career Highlights
  • Totaled a season and game-high 29 points (10-14 FG) against the Utah Jazz on 12/27/99
  • Registered a season and team-high 25 points, 4 rebounds and 3 assists against the Charlotte Hornets on 3/17/99
  • Hit his 700th career three-pointer, totaling 21 points, 5 assists and 3 rebounds, against the Sacramento Kings on 4/7/98
  • Scored a 1997-98 season-high 33 points against the Washington Wizards on 1/4/98
  • Scored a playoff career-high 42 points, setting NBA Playoffs records with 9 three-pointers in 17 attempts, against the Seattle SuperSonics in Game 1 of the 1997 Western Conference First Round
  • Has appeared in 10 career NBA Playoffs games, averaging 16.6 ppg and shooting .379 from three-point range
  • Matched his career-high with 39 points against the Chicago Bulls on 2/23/96
  • Set Washington Bullets franchise records with 8 three-pointers in 14 attempts against the Miami Heat on 11/12/94
  • Voted by the Charlotte fans as the Hornets' Most Valuable Player following the 1990-91 season, after averaging 15.7 ppg
  • Named to the 1988-89 NBA All-Rookie Second Team as a member of the Charlotte Hornets after ranking 3rd among all rookies with 16.9 ppg

CAREER TRANSACTIONS
Selected as an undergraduate by the Charlotte Hornets in the first round (8th pick overall) of the 1988 NBA Draft. Traded by the Hornets to the Washington Bullets for Tom Hammonds on 2/19/92. Traded by the Bullets with the draft rights to Terrence Rencher to the Miami Heat for the draft rights to Jeff Webster and Ed Stokes on 6/28/95. Signed as a free agent by the Phoenix Suns on 10/11/96.
